Hamamatsu vs Egedesminde Climate & Distance Between

Greenland flag
  • The distance between Hamamatsu, Japan and Egedesminde, Greenland is approximately 8,478 km or 5,268 mi.
  • To reach Hamamatsu in this distance one would set out from Egedesminde bearing 351.1°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Hamamatsu bearing 183.9° or S .
  • Hamamatsu has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Egedesminde has a tundra climate (ET).
  • The annual mean temperature is 20.6 °C (37°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.8 °C (1.4°F) less in Hamamatsu.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1582.1 mm (62.3 in) more which is equivalent to 1582.1 l/m² (38.83 US gal/ft²) or 15,821,000 l/ha (1,691,370 US gal/ac) more. About 6 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 33.8° higher in Hamamatsu than in Egedesminde.
  • Relative humidity levels are 12%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 17.5°C (31.5°F) higher.
